Jelili Gbadamosi
The Deputy Rector of Moshood Abiola Polytechnic, Dr. Yetunde Iyunda has urged the students to make good advantage of the Students Industrial Work Experience Scheme as its builds academic growth and professional development.
Iyunda disclosed this during the Premiere SENVS lecture series held on Thursday at the School of environmental studies, lecture Theatre in the school premises.

She further said that the federal government comes in with industrial training ‘SIWES’ because of the need to bridge the gap between the school world and the real world which will allow the students to understand the real world and enable them to learn beyond the four walls of the school.
She however urged the students to listen and prepare their hearts to go home with one particular thing to be exposed to the real world.
